Essentially, there are two kinds of life insurance coverage intends - either term or long-term plans or some combination of the two. Life insurers offer numerous types of term strategies and typical life policies as well as "interest sensitive" items which have actually become much more common considering that the 1980's.
Term insurance coverage supplies defense for a specific time period. This duration might be as short as one year or provide coverage for a details variety of years such as 5, 10, 20 years or to a defined age such as 80 or sometimes approximately the oldest age in the life insurance policy mortality.
Presently term insurance policy rates are really affordable and amongst the cheapest traditionally experienced. It ought to be noted that it is a commonly held belief that term insurance coverage is the least expensive pure life insurance policy coverage readily available. One requires to evaluate the policy terms carefully to determine which term life choices are ideal to fulfill your specific circumstances.
With each new term the premium is increased. The right to renew the policy without evidence of insurability is an essential advantage to you. Otherwise, the danger you take is that your wellness may degrade and you might be unable to obtain a policy at the same rates or perhaps whatsoever, leaving you and your recipients without coverage.
The length of the conversion period will certainly differ depending on the type of term plan acquired. The premium price you pay on conversion is normally based on your "present obtained age", which is your age on the conversion date.
Under a level term policy the face amount of the plan continues to be the same for the whole duration. With decreasing term the face quantity lowers over the period. The costs remains the same each year. Typically such policies are sold as home loan defense with the amount of insurance lowering as the equilibrium of the home mortgage lowers.
Traditionally, insurance companies have actually not deserved to transform premiums after the plan is sold (decreasing term life insurance). Given that such policies might proceed for years, insurance firms must use conservative mortality, rate of interest and expenditure rate price quotes in the premium estimation. Adjustable costs insurance coverage, nonetheless, permits insurance companies to supply insurance policy at reduced "present" costs based upon less traditional presumptions with the right to transform these costs in the future
While term insurance is developed to provide protection for a specified period, irreversible insurance policy is developed to offer protection for your whole lifetime. To maintain the premium price degree, the premium at the younger ages goes beyond the actual price of security. This added costs builds a book (cash money value) which aids spend for the policy in later years as the price of defense surges over the premium.
The insurance company spends the excess premium bucks This type of policy, which is often called money worth life insurance, creates a savings aspect. Cash worths are important to a long-term life insurance coverage plan.
Often, there is no connection between the dimension of the money worth and the costs paid. It is the money value of the policy that can be accessed while the policyholder is to life. The Commissioners 1980 Criterion Ordinary Mortality Table (CSO) is the current table used in computing minimal nonforfeiture worths and policy books for ordinary life insurance policy plans.
Numerous long-term plans will have arrangements, which specify these tax requirements. There are two fundamental groups of permanent insurance policy, typical and interest-sensitive, each with a variety of variants. On top of that, each group is typically readily available in either fixed-dollar or variable type. Traditional entire life policies are based upon long-term quotes of expense, interest and death.
If these price quotes change in later years, the firm will change the premium accordingly however never ever over the maximum ensured costs specified in the policy. An economatic whole life policy gives for a basic quantity of participating entire life insurance policy with an additional supplemental protection given via using dividends.
Due to the fact that the costs are paid over a shorter period of time, the costs repayments will be more than under the entire life strategy. Single premium whole life is limited settlement life where one big exceptional repayment is made. The policy is totally paid up and no additional costs are called for.
